The vigil for 33-year-old Anthony Moran was held tonight at the Academy Hill Road.

Moran was the fatal victim on the accident that occurred Sunday on White Plains Road in Trumbull.

Moran's family said the Bridgeport resident was an I.T. specialist for the Stratford Board of Education.

Family and friends from all over the region gathered to remember his memory.

His father says Moran is now reunited with his mom, who passed away from a heart attack in March of 2020.

"He was broken hearted, we've all been broken hearted. He missed her very much," John Moran said. "That's the only real solace we can take out of this tragic accident is that he's up there with his mother, and we know he's happy, and we know he's at peace."

His family is remembering Moran as a lighthearted person who loved video games.

They said his gaming skills were as much about bringing people together as they were about entertainment.

Katielynne Bevino, a friend of Moran, connected with him through Pokémon Go at the War Memorial on Academy Hill.

"Anthony's legacy will be that he brought hundreds and hundreds of people together who have continued on friendships long after we first met just through this game," said Bevino.

Moran's gamer community said he was loved and respected by everybody who knew him.

Moran's wake will be at Pistey Funeral home in Stratford on Oct. 19.
